探索GitHub星数:了解星数的重要性与获取方式

在如今的开源软件生态中,GitHub作为一个代码托管平台,扮演着越来越重要的角色。用户在GitHub上关注和评分的方式主要是通过“星数”来表达对项目的喜爱和认可。本文将深入探讨GitHub的星数,包括其重要性、获取方式、热门项目及如何提升星数等多个方面。

什么是GitHub星数?

星数是GitHub平台上用户为项目评分的方式之一。每个项目页面都有一个“Star”按钮,用户可以点击此按钮来为自己喜欢的项目点赞。星数的多寡往往被视为项目受欢迎程度和质量的直观体现。

星数的功能与意义

  • 展示项目受欢迎程度:高星数的项目往往能够吸引更多的用户和开发者关注。
  • 吸引贡献者:开发者在寻找参与项目时,往往会优先考虑那些星数较高的项目。
  • 增强项目信誉:星数高的项目一般来说经过了较多的测试和验证,使用起来更加安全可靠。

如何获取GitHub星数

获取GitHub星数主要依赖于以下几个因素:

1. 优质的项目内容

  • 清晰的文档:提供详细的使用说明和开发文档。
  • 有效的示例:通过代码示例展示项目的使用方法和效果。

2. 有效的推广

  • 社交媒体:利用Twitter、Facebook等社交平台进行项目推广。
  • 开发者社区:在各大开发者论坛和社区中分享项目链接。

3. 定期更新

  • 持续迭代:保持项目的活跃度,定期发布新版本。
  • 及时修复bug:及时响应用户反馈,修复存在的问题。

GitHub上热门的项目

在GitHub上,有一些项目因其优秀的表现和功能而积累了大量的星数。以下是一些备受欢迎的开源项目:

  • TensorFlow:谷歌开发的开源机器学习框架。
  • Vue.js:渐进式JavaScript框架,用于构建用户界面。
  • React:由Facebook开发的用于构建用户界面的JavaScript库。
  • Django:Python Web框架,旨在简化网站开发过程。

如何提升GitHub项目的星数

提升项目星数的方式有很多,以下是一些行之有效的策略:

1. 优化项目结构

  • 清晰的目录结构:让用户能够方便地查找项目文件。
  • 良好的代码质量:遵循最佳实践,提升代码的可读性和可维护性。

2. 积极互动

  • 响应Issues:及时回应用户在项目中提出的问题和建议。
  • 参与Pull Requests:对外部贡献给予关注和认可。

3. 进行有效的宣传

  • 撰写技术博客:分享项目的使用经验、技巧及开发过程。
  • 演讲分享:参加技术大会,分享项目经验,提高项目曝光度。

结论

GitHub的星数是开源项目受欢迎程度的重要指标。通过提供优质的项目内容、有效的推广和积极的互动,开发者可以有效地提升项目的星数,进而吸引更多用户和贡献者。对于任何希望在GitHub上获得成功的开发者来说,理解并利用星数的重要性是不可或缺的。

常见问题解答

GitHub星数有何用?

GitHub星数不仅可以展示项目的受欢迎程度,还能提升项目的可信度和吸引更多开发者的关注。星数越多,项目的曝光度和信任度往往也会提高。

如何查看一个项目的星数?

您可以直接在GitHub项目的页面上查看星数,通常位于项目标题的右侧,标注为“stars”。

星数对项目的成功有多大影响?

星数可以被视为一个项目初步成功的标志,虽然星数不是衡量项目所有成功因素的唯一标准,但高星数确实能够吸引更多用户的关注,促进项目的传播。

是否可以购买GitHub星数?

虽然存在一些提供购买星数的服务,但这种行为不仅不道德,还可能违反GitHub的使用条款。建议开发者通过自然的方式提高星数,如提供优质内容和有效的互动。

通过理解和运用以上策略,您将能有效提升自己的项目星数,让您的开源项目在GitHub上脱颖而出。

正文完